regex - 在 VBA 中使用正则表达式是在使用 accdb 文件的每个应用程序中启用 MS VBScript 正则表达式 5.5 所必需的
问题描述
我在访问 vba 代码中使用正则表达式来检查字符串是否包含模式。我在Tools -> References
.
在 vba 模块中,我使用以下代码(不可运行)。我想知道是否有必要在不同计算机上的每个 Access 应用程序中启用 Microsoft VBScript 正则表达式 5.5 才能使用 vba 代码,或者一旦 vba 使用它,它是否会自动加载。有没有办法确保它自动加载?
Dim regex As Object
Set regex = CreateObject("VBScript.RegExp")
With regex
.Pattern = "^[A-Z]{2}"
End With
解决方案
推荐阅读
- python - python中的urllib2.open错误
- angular - 使用 Universal SSR(服务器端渲染),构建生产版本后我该怎么办?
- bash - 使用 W10 Linux 子系统从 Matlab 调用 Bash 脚本?
- python - Python pdf2image:隐藏控制台
- javascript - axios删除调用返回405
- c# - 视图性能问题中的计算列
- rust - 为什么双重反转迭代器的行为就好像它从未反转过一样?
- css - 使用 CSS 的变换时图像消失
- android - 在 AsyncTask 中设置 Firebase 存储图像的墙纸
- c# - 如何从 C# 访问另一个应用程序的组合框